Lowering thick plants is a critical aspect of landscape management, assisting to restore order, improve looks,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ict air flow, lower sunshine penetration, and develop chances for pests and disease. Pruning and thinning are the main approaches for handling dense or unruly vegetation, enabling plants to thrive while maintaining a controlled look. The process includes selectively getting rid of excess branches, stems, and foliage, always considering the natural growth practice of each types. Timing is important; some plants react best to pruning during inactivity, while flowering varieties may require post-bloom cutting to protect blooms. Appropriate technique ensures c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y new growth. In addition to improving plant health, reducing overgrowth enhances availability and presence in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outside home end up being much safer and more inviting. Long-lasting maintenance strategies prevent future overgrowth, making sure a balanced and harmonious landscape.
